> > And to answer Tom's question: the failure was that the real U-Boot would
> > not come up after the SPL. All I could see was the one line printed by
> > the SPL and nothing more.
>
> I think I found the problem. It's the following code from start.S:
>
> ENTRY(cpu_init_crit)
> /*
> * Jump to board specific initialization...
> * The Mask ROM will have already initialized
> * basic memory. Go here to bump up clock rate and handle
> * wake up conditions.
> */
> mov ip, lr @ persevere link reg across
> call
> bl lowlevel_init @ go setup pll,mux,memory
> mov lr, ip @ restore link
> mov pc, lr @ back to my caller
> ENDPROC(cpu_init_crit)
>
>
> The "ip" register is not preserved across function calls, and the
> CodeSourcery compiler is using it in lowlevel_init or one of the
> functions it calls. This code was there before the SPL changes, but
> wasn't being called because CONFIG_SKIP_LOWLEVEL_INIT was set, but now
> it isn't.
>
> Lucas, can you try the following change? I tested it on seaboard with
> CodeSourcery arm-2011.09-70-arm-none-linux-gnueabi and I'm able to
> boot a kernel.
Yes I can confirm this fixes the issue without further workarounds.
Thanks, and:
Tested-by: Lucas Stach <dev@lynxeye.de>
